*** niven.freenode.net sets mode: +v T4 | 01:44 | |
*** niven.freenode.net sets mode: +o tbr | 01:44 | |
*** ced117 is now known as Guest31599 | 01:48 | |
*** ChanServ sets mode: +v T4 | 05:39 | |
T4 | <neochapay> Fixing rotation app preview in appswitcher https://github.com/nemomobile-ux/glacier-home/pull/80 | 09:06 |
---|---|---|
T4 | <neochapay> @locusf @samzn @faenil ping | 12:37 |
T4 | <faenil> I have't touched that code for too long... :/ | 12:38 |
r0kk3rz | @faenil: theres one way to solve that ;) | 13:19 |
T4 | <neochapay> https://pastebin.com/pe09CRNH who can ask me - what i do wrong ? | 13:23 |
r0kk3rz | are you still trying to build mips | 13:24 |
T4 | <neochapay> it`s last mips package with faul :) | 13:25 |
T4 | <neochapay> [Edit] it`s last mips package with fail :) | 13:25 |
r0kk3rz | oh wow | 13:25 |
T4 | <locusf> oh crap | 13:26 |
T4 | <neochapay> https://build.merproject.org/project/monitor/home:neochapay:mer:core is ok ... systemd build in another repo because i need to check my patch | 13:26 |
T4 | <neochapay> https://build.merproject.org/project/monitor/home:neochapay:mer:qt56 | 13:26 |
T4 | <neochapay> https://build.merproject.org/project/monitor/home:neochapay:mer:mw | 13:26 |
T4 | <neochapay> https://build.merproject.org/project/monitor/home:neochapay:mer:nemo-devel-ux | 13:26 |
T4 | <neochapay> All is build ^_^ | 13:26 |
T4 | <neochapay> i separate mer:core to separate repos core middleware qt56 and nemo-ux | 13:27 |
T4 | <neochapay> and crosstuls | 13:27 |
T4 | <neochapay> and just tools :) | 13:27 |
T4 | <neochapay> and aarch64 to | 13:28 |
T4 | <neochapay> but r0kk3rz broke opus build on aarch64 and i use old version of opus :) | 13:29 |
r0kk3rz | there is a flag to fix it | 13:30 |
r0kk3rz | https://git.merproject.org/r0kk3rz/opus/commit/ec8806ee2774bbf3cae9cc1f536150a0f9b9ae21 | 13:31 |
T4 | <neochapay> but why in not mer-core ? | 13:32 |
r0kk3rz | i was told to leave it | 13:33 |
r0kk3rz | all the aarch64 neon enhancements should work with a newer gcc or something | 13:34 |
T4 | <neochapay> ok i use you repo to opus | 13:35 |
abranson | the trouble is that if we disable them now, then we might miss re-enabling them when we have the new gcc | 13:35 |
abranson | and aarch64 is unlikely to work well with the current compiler | 13:35 |
r0kk3rz | nemochapay can pioneer that for us, see how broken it is | 13:36 |
T4 | <neochapay> https://build.merproject.org/package/binaries/home:neochapay:mer2:core/gcc?repository=latest_i486 Yea....new gcc/.... | 13:36 |
T4 | <neochapay> [Edit] https://build.merproject.org/package/binaries/home:neochapay:mer2:core/gcc?repository=latest_i486 Yea....new gcc.... | 13:36 |
abranson | does that build opus without r0kk3rz flag? | 13:36 |
T4 | <neochapay> abranson... i checinkg now | 13:37 |
abranson | NeoChapay: does that mer2:core project use that new gcc? | 13:37 |
T4 | <neochapay> yeap...trying | 13:38 |
T4 | <neochapay> i try rebuild all mer-core to new gcc but i have so mutch fail | 13:38 |
r0kk3rz | i think thats because of sb2 | 13:39 |
T4 | <neochapay> r0kk3rz i remake it with new gcc | 13:39 |
T4 | <neochapay> i think.... | 13:39 |
T4 | <neochapay> abranson https://build.merproject.org/package/live_build_log/home:neochapay:mer2:core/opus/latest_aarch64/aarch64 fail with gcc6 | 13:40 |
r0kk3rz | yeah but it passes through to host gcc for performance reasons | 13:40 |
r0kk3rz | something like that anyway | 13:41 |
abranson | yeah: [ 45s] [106/115] installing gcc-4.8.3-1.9.21 | 13:41 |
T4 | <neochapay> ...maybe....i try copy my mer:core to mer2:core and will fix all errore..... | 13:41 |
T4 | <neochapay> abranson damn! | 13:41 |
T4 | <neochapay> oh....gcc6 arm build fail haha | 13:42 |
abranson | something to do with cross tools too? this stuff is quite complex | 13:42 |
r0kk3rz | s/quite complex/a house of cards/g | 13:42 |
* bencoh shuffles the cards | 13:43 | |
T4 | <neochapay> ok...in first i think i need to check crossutils.... | 13:43 |
r0kk3rz | i hope nobody needs to use obs for anything soon, neochapay is going to break it again :) | 13:44 |
T4 | <neochapay> ha ha | 13:44 |
T4 | <faenil> r0kk3rz: 48h days? :D | 13:49 |
*** ChanServ sets mode: +v T4 | 14:28 | |
T4 | <samzn> @samzn [<reply to media>], https://www.zdnet.com/article/microsoft-open-sources-its-entire-patent-portfolio/ | 15:12 |
T4 | <samzn> @faenil [r0kk3rz: 48h days? :D], not even that is enough to solve everything | 15:13 |
T4 | <jgibbon> @samzn [https://www.zdnet.com/article/microsoft-open-s …], Interesting. So, can individuals without patent ownership join the OIN? And, relevant to the picture and your ideas for a "split screen ui", are the Nokia UI Patents part of the Microsoft portfolio? | 15:23 |
T4 | <samzn> They seem to be, my idea was prior to finding that patent but it seems to match it almost perfectly | 15:24 |
ol | @neochapay: | 16:52 |
ol | > https://build.merproject.org/package/binaries/home:neochapay:mer2:core/gcc?repository=latest_i486 | 16:52 |
ol | Just out of curiosity, why are you building outdated compiler? There is already gcc 8 with C++17 support. | 16:52 |
T4 | <neochapay> Oh...can I up version steep by steep | 16:53 |
r0kk3rz | 6 is still >4 | 16:56 |
ol | Yes, but it is still <8 | 16:56 |
T4 | <neochapay> Yes but I am alone who works on it! | 17:06 |
r0kk3rz | yeah, if you want updated stuff get packaging! | 17:07 |
r0kk3rz | ive updated a number of things in mer-core this year | 17:07 |
ol | Why not just use gcc from Fedora? | 17:07 |
r0kk3rz | fedora packaging is usually where i start with updates | 17:08 |
ol | I was saying many times: main problem with Mer / Nemo / Sailfish is repeating work that is already done in other distributions. I propose to rebase as many packages on Fedora, write OBS service that tracks changes in these packages, and support only those packages that are unique to Mer. | 17:12 |
r0kk3rz | so do it | 17:16 |
*** ChanServ sets mode: +v T4 | 17:20 | |
TheKit | ol, if someone was up to it, I suppose it could be easier to package Mer + hybris stuff on top of Fedora then, but that's lot of work | 17:21 |
r0kk3rz[m] | You could also package stuff nemo needs onto PMOS | 17:32 |
T4 | <samzn> One of the things I'd love to do is to migrate most of the Nemo Mer base into a Fedora base | 17:33 |
T4 | <samzn> Then we wouldn't even need to worry almost ever about the lower level things | 17:33 |
T4 | <samzn> Issue is that Fedora releases moves to quickly | 17:34 |
T4 | <samzn> And we really need something more akin to LTS | 17:34 |
r0kk3rz[m] | Its doable, kido basically did the same for OpenEmbedded | 17:34 |
T4 | <faenil> yeah, last time we said we'd do it on OpenEmbedded..it was FOSDEM, like...3y ago? | 17:34 |
T4 | <samzn> Not sure how moving to Fedora would affect Sailfish intercompatibility though | 17:35 |
TheKit | r0kk3rz, PMOS is partly there, but need to package more and there would be probably some issues with newer Qt and so on | 17:35 |
T4 | <samzn> I think locusf had a demo of lipstick running on latest Qt | 17:35 |
T4 | <K31j0> does hybris have a harddep on systemd? | 17:41 |
T4 | <K31j0> asking from curiosity | 17:41 |
r0kk3rz[m] | Kido runs lipstick on qt5.10 i think | 17:42 |
r0kk3rz[m] | Libhybris has zero things to do woth systemd | 17:42 |
T4 | <samzn> @K31j0 [does hybris have a harddep on systemd?], mostly halium I think | 17:42 |
T4 | <samzn> [Edit] Issue is that Fedora releases moves too quickly | 17:43 |
T4 | <K31j0> IIRC hybris converts bionic calls to glibc calls, but I have no idea why there's still no hybris OS without systemd | 17:43 |
r0kk3rz[m] | Because noone did it? Theres no reason you couldnt | 17:46 |
vknecht | if Fedora's too fast, maybe CentOS would do ? :) | 17:56 |
T4 | <minimec> @K31j0 [IIRC hybris converts bionic calls to glibc cal …], As far as I know, ubuntu touch uses 'upstart' in combination with libhybris. | 17:56 |
kido | r0kk3rz[m]: AsteroidOS uses Qt 5.11 | 18:26 |
kido | I did some heavylifting to the wayland compositor part of lipstick since Qt 5.8 but since then I assume that the upstream nemo lipstick diverged quite a lot | 18:27 |
kido | we also use some wayland extensions that are not used by the nemo lipstkck and have been removed from qtwayland | 18:28 |
mal | kido: there is a PR to mer-core lipstick which uses your 5.8 patches as base | 18:38 |
kido | oh, cool :) I hope it was cleaned a little bit because the work was not 100% clean | 18:44 |
mal | kido: because sailfish is mobing to Qt 5.9 at some point and most of the PRs for that are already there waiting | 18:45 |
mal | *moving | 18:45 |
kido | that's why I didn't send a PR myself. it was good enough for asteroid but I think I just removed some annoying parts that we don't even use | 18:45 |
mal | yes, it was disabling a lot of stuff needed in sailfish | 18:45 |
kido | but cool to know my work was useful | 18:46 |
kido | maybe I'll rebase the asteroidos fork on top of the new upstream if/when the PR gets merged | 18:47 |
kido | if whoever had to work on my compositing patch is here, sorry for the dirty work :P i remember it was a mess I wasn't very proud of | 18:50 |
r0kk3rz | yeah qt5.9 sooooonTM | 18:51 |
r0kk3rz | mal: did you solve that wayland sdl2 problem? | 18:52 |
mal | r0kk3rz: nope | 18:53 |
mal | r0kk3rz: I'm hoping Qt 5.9 would help with that | 18:53 |
T4 | <samzn> @K31j0 [IIRC hybris converts bionic calls to glibc cal …], ubports uses upstart, no? Also, I'd say for convenience | 19:02 |
T4 | <K31j0> conveniewhat? | 19:02 |
T4 | <K31j0> halium ubports probably has systemd first and then handoff | 19:03 |
r0kk3rz | mal: i hope jolla have the wayland update in their roadmap for sfos3 | 19:13 |
Generated by irclog2html.py 2.17.1 by Marius Gedminas - find it at https://mg.pov.lt/irclog2html/!